A reminder that it’s YQM Fest weekend, so driving in Dieppe – and anywhere! – may require some pre-planning and patience. There are some short road closures in Dieppe around the concert site, too.

The Kent County Agricultural Fair is underway! East Coast Amusements opens their rides at 1pm today, there’s a circus performance at 8pm, horse competitions and live music, bingo, & more.

The Ukrainian Association of Moncton is hosting a flag raising at Moncton City Hall, 12:15pm, to mark Ukraine’s Independence Day.

Trueman Farms’ Sunflower U-Pick Garden is open – and they might still have some blueberries in the u-pick, too! (The sunflower maze & walking paths are not yet open.) They have incredible ice cream and a large play area for the kids (admission rates apply).

YMCA Moncton North’s open house is today, 8:30am-8pm, with events throughout the day & free access to their space – including the indoor splash pad! There will be hands-on crafts & games for kids, bouncy castles, live music, and more during the day. If you’re there in the morning, find our table & say hello!

The Moncton Wildcats are making an appearance at Sport Check at the Champlain Mall, 1-3pm.

The Kent County Agricultural Fair is underway, 8am-11pm today, with agricultural displays & competitions, East Coast Amusements, circus performers, horse shows, live music, and the Farmer Olympics & Tug of War events.

And if flowers & photo ops are your thing, keep on driving to Truro for RiverBreeze’s Flower Fest! They have more than 30 varieties of sunflowers, cosmos, zinnias, and more. Open Saturday & Sunday 11am-4pm.

There’s a free concert with five bands playing at Salisbury’s Highland Park, starting at 2pm. There’s a beer garden area, a splash pad, lots of play equipment, and there’ll be vendors on site, too. A great spot to spend an afternoon!

Beyblade Atlantic Canada – NBBA is hosting Beyblade X Meltdown Mayhem Regionals at Property Guys today. Doors open at 11am, games begin at 11:30; $10/player.

Rollerskating returns to the Coliseum tonight, with family options from 4-6pm & 6-8pm. Check Sunshine Rollers event for pricing & more details.

The YMCA at Vaughan Harvey is hosting an Open House today, with lots of fun extras! Stop by to check out their fitness centre, swimming pool, and more for free, meet Wild Willy, and more, 10am-2pm. (The centre is open 7am-8pm; check the schedule to see when there are crafts & games, music, animals, & more visiting!)

Sky-Lines Kite Club of Dieppe is holding their monthly session at Dover Park; everyone is welcome to watch!

The Kent County Agricultural Fair wraps up this afternoon, with agricultural displays, East Coast Amusements, circus performers, & more.

This morning is the 6th annual Plage Aboiteau Beach Triathlon – which means access to the beach isn’t open until noon & there will be some road closures in the area. If you have a teen who enjoys swimming, biking, and running, there’s a Super Sprint course that is open to those ages 14+; pro tip – this shorter-distance course is also open to adults, and we see many parent/child combos making this a new family tradition. Registration is full for this year, but you can come watch! There’s also an info session Saturday evening for those with children who might want to train in the sport with an eye to the 2029 Canada Games.

  • 🏊‍♀️ The indoor splash pad at the YMCA North End is an amazing option for kiddos – with public openings every day of the week! Check the schedule as times vary day-to-day; cost to attend for non-member is $6.
  • 🏊‍♀️ For indoor swimming, there are public options at the YMCA Greater Moncton (love their small, warmer pool for little ones), the Pat Crossman Aquatic Centrein Riverview, and the Dieppe Aquatic Centre (with the awesome sloped entry & pirate ship splash zone!).
  • 👧 Hop! Skip! Jump! is perfect for little ones, as well as the cool climbing wall & laser room for older kids.
  • 💚⚡Burn off energy at SkyZone Moncton; half-price entry on Tuesday nights, and Glow Zone on Fridays & Saturdays.
  • 🏫  Resurgo Place is a spot we love to visit again & again; history, hands-on science & arts, & special programming, too! (Closed on Mondays, including long weekends.)
  • ⛪ MR21 is ‘low key Moncton’s best kept secret’ as my kids say. An incredible visual presentation that tells the history of the Acadian community in a beautiful cathedral in downtown.
  • 📚 Local libraries are always a great spot to visit, with lots of programming for all ages – and also another rainy day must visit option.
  • 💚🛹 Riverview Indoor Skatepark & Riverview Youth Centre are a great space to learn to skate or practice your skills!
  • 💚🎳 Bowling is always a fun idea! Go retro vibes with Marvelous Holy Bowly in Riverview, check out glow bowling times at Fairlanes in Moncton, or head to Bowlarama & its awesome arcade in Dieppe. (We recommend calling ahead to book in advance so you’re not disappointed.)
  • 💚🎮Book a booth at GG Bistrofor some gaming fun & great eats!
  • 💚🎨 Creative mood? Try DIY Studio to paint your own pottery!
  • 💚🎨 We’re loving all the workshops and invitations to imagine at the Maker Hub in Riverview. Open Wednesdays through Sundays.
  • 🪨 Want to move as a family but need to be indoors? Try a visit to FitRocks Climbing Gym!
  • 💚🔫 Book laser tag at the Sportsdome or Marco’s!
  • 💚🔐 Up for a challenge? Room Escape Atlantic usually has a few non-scary, kid-friendly options & Mystery Moncton Mystere is great for the teens & up. There are also online options you can purchase to play on your own time.
  • 💚⚒️ Need to unleash some anger? Book a session at the Wreck Room!
  • 💚🎶 Teens & youth (ages 12-25) can book a two-hour spot at Riverview’s Sound Lab for just $2/person. The lab has professional recording software, an electric guitar, bass guitar, electric drum kit, keyboard, microphones, & two amps.
  • 💚💥 Gamer in the family? The Comic Hunter hosts Friday Night Magic Modern sessions,  Sunday Lorcana LocalsMonday Star Wars Unlimited Weekly Play & lots of other gaming events.
  • 🎲 Board Miniatures also hosts regular table top sessions for various games & free board game days, too!
  • 🤘 BGC Dieppe is always a great place for families to connect, with lots of programming open to everyone.
  • 🐟 Bass Pro’s 12,000-gallon freshwater aquariumwith striped bass, Atlantic sturgeon, trout, perch, and more is always fun to visit, especially when you need an indoor option.
  • 🤸 Our friends at 506 Elite Allstars have a great space for kiddos looking to bounce around and burn off energy while learning tumbling and cheer moves. Check out their new member trial package & their upcoming events.
  • 🎥 Check out what’s playing at Cineplex in Dieppe or Trinity!

Registration is open for the Dog Day of Summer Swim at the Lion Ken Gabbey Community Pool in Riverview. To close out the pool’s season, dogs are invited for swim times on Sunday, August 31. You must register in advance for the 30-minute sessions; PAW will be on site taking donations and there will be an option to purchase pet potraits, too!
